summaryrefslogtreecommitdiffstats
path: root/packaging/makeself
diff options
context:
space:
mode:
authorIlya Mashchenko <ilya@netdata.cloud>2023-08-21 14:23:35 +0300
committerGitHub <noreply@github.com>2023-08-21 14:23:35 +0300
commit28d9cdabcd518d68a17ae4be6fc01eeb59281a2d (patch)
tree100edaef61531d4b3231e51049ed98d94734d07d /packaging/makeself
parent980a6053639a297bb1219b5b6dde0df27cb1f10f (diff)
fix packaging static build openssl 32bit (#15855)
Diffstat (limited to 'packaging/makeself')
-rwxr-xr-xpackaging/makeself/jobs/20-openssl.install.sh6
1 files changed, 6 insertions, 0 deletions
diff --git a/packaging/makeself/jobs/20-openssl.install.sh b/packaging/makeself/jobs/20-openssl.install.sh
index d016ebadc6..04ec2626fa 100755
--- a/packaging/makeself/jobs/20-openssl.install.sh
+++ b/packaging/makeself/jobs/20-openssl.install.sh
@@ -43,6 +43,12 @@ fi
run make -j "$(nproc)" install_sw
+if [ -d "/openssl-static/lib" ]; then
+ cd "/openssl-static" || exit 1
+ ln -s "lib" "lib64" || true
+ cd - || exit 1
+fi
+
store_cache openssl "${NETDATA_MAKESELF_PATH}/tmp/openssl"
perl configdata.pm --dump